What they do
An Accounts Payable or Receivable Clerk keeps records of accounts and financial transactions, with specific responsibility for Accounts Payable/Receivable. Works for a business or bookkeeping service. Provides information for financial and tax reports completed by an accountant.

Job Description
Description We are looking for an Accounts Payable Specialist to support a growing organization in Charlotte, North Carolina. This Long-term Contract opportunity is ideal for a detail-oriented accounting specialist who can manage invoice processing efficiently while working closely with the AP Supervisor in a fast-paced environment. The role focuses on day-to-day accounts payable operations and offers a steady schedule with some flexibility based on team alignment.
Responsibilities:
- Monitor the accounts payable inbox and respond to incoming invoice and payment-related communications in a timely manner.
- Partner with the AP Supervisor to manage daily payable activities and keep transaction processing on schedule.
- Review, code, and enter vendor invoices accurately using the company's accounts payable systems and established procedures.
- Prepare and support weekly payment cycles, including check runs and electronic disbursements such as ACH transactions.
- Process invoices submitted through the vendor onboarding and payment platform, ensuring records are complete and properly routed.
- Handle monthly invoice volumes with consistency and accuracy while maintaining organized documentation for each transaction.
- Communicate with vendors and internal stakeholders to resolve discrepancies, clarify invoice details, and support smooth payment processing. Requirements
- Prior experience in accounts payable with a strong understanding of invoice review, payment processing, and account coding.
- Ability to code invoices accurately and maintain a high level of attention to detail across recurring transactions.
- Hands-on experience with weekly check runs and electronic payment methods, including ACH.
- Familiarity with ERP or accounting platforms such as SAP or similar financial systems.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Excel for tracking, reviewing, and reconciling payable activity.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with the ability to identify and address invoice or payment discrepancies.
- Effective communication skills and the ability to work collaboratively in a small team environment.
